How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Norfolk?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Norfolk Studio Apartments | $1,408 | $700 | $2,010 |
Norfolk 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,596 | $704 | $2,508 |
Norfolk 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,809 | $844 | $3,143 |
Norfolk 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,099 | $954 | $4,550 |
Norfolk 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,921 | $1,379 | $2,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Norfolk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Norfolk with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Norfolk is at Clairmont at Campostella I listed at $890.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Norfolk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Norfolk is $1,596.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Norfolk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Norfolk is a 1,044 square feet unit starting from $1,758 at The Quarters at Park View.
What is the average size for Norfolk 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Norfolk is currently 1,219 sq ft.
